Monroe is a great area but do keep in mind, depending on the part of Monroe you are in, it can be a VERY open feel that is not necessarily close to a shopping center. The Monroe section closest to Jamesburg & Helmetta is very open but has access to some food areas and such but the Monroe section close to the Windsors is a VERY OPEN! Some people like it and some people don't, just keep that in mind.
